## Tuning

Versioning for the Plumeline component library is mostly automated, but the release manager still owns the cadence knobs: how long a minor sits in prerelease, how many RCs before we cut, and the deprecation window. Adjust sparingly and announce in advance. Current settings are shown here.

tuning table, yahap-hahip:
BUDGETS = {
    "praiel": 88,
    "quenox": 61,
    "nordor": 332,
    "gorix": 835,
    "ruswyn": 186,
}

// Heads up: the fake broker here reports depth in *batches*, not
// messages, because that's what the real Cinderhop broker does.
// The autoscaler should add a worker when depth exceeds 50 for
// three consecutive polls, and scale down after ten quiet polls.
// If you change the poll interval, update both constants or the
// hysteresis test gets flaky. The fixture hits the sandbox scaling
// API for the integration variant, which authenticates with the
// bearer token defined on the next line.

session JWT of yaguf-tahop = eyJhbGciOiJIUzI1NiIsInR5cCI6IkpXVCJ9.eyJzdWIiOiIIvtUmFqQ_4In0.rjsW2NuF59R8

Subject: Legacy pricing — action required

Team,

Effective 1 March we raise prices 8% on all legacy Torvane Suite contracts. Roughly 340 accounts affected. Sales leads: notify customers personally where annual value exceeds 50k; standard letter otherwise. Expect pushback from the Hallbeck cohort — hold firm, discounts capped at 3% and only with my sign-off. Talking points go out Friday. Do not forward outside this group. The confidential rationale follows directly below this message.

— Petra Lindqvist, CRO

internal memo for kafog-tageg: Gross margin on Ralael came in at 15 percent against a plan of 5 percent. Only 3 of the 100 pilot accounts renewed Ralael, so a churn review is set for October 15.